Transaction 29c026f9928c335523090d62192fced3e268540c139bcf300ad51ec63b858588

1 Input
2 Outputs
  • 29c026f9928c335523090d62192fced3e268540c139bcf300ad51ec63b858588:0
  • value  26192100
    address  1MsyBFxgoF33xnUXLZDTGmsCiXPGJ2mzV7
  • 29c026f9928c335523090d62192fced3e268540c139bcf300ad51ec63b858588:1
  • value  577547
    address  17rWNpkvmXvXqibHb1CFpMm7jYcBNQ3vpB